About Sales Jobs in Lukanji
In Lukanji, South Africa, the sales industry is generally thriving, with many companies seeking skilled professionals to drive revenue growth and expand their customer base. Typically, sales positions in this region require a strong understanding of local markets, product knowledge, and excellent communication skills. Generally, these roles involve building relationships with clients, identifying sales opportunities, and meeting or exceeding targets.
In terms of compensation, salaries for sales professionals in Lukanji typically fall within broad ranges. Broadly speaking, entry-level positions often start around R200 000 to R300 000 per annum, while experienced sales personnel can earn upwards of R500 000 to R700 000 per year, depending on factors such as company size, industry sector, and individual performance. However, please note that these figures are general estimates and may vary significantly based on specific circumstances.
Common skills required for sales positions in Lukanji include excellent communication and interpersonal skills, product knowledge, and a strong understanding of local markets. Other essential skills often include negotiation, time management, and problem-solving abilities. Typically, companies also seek candidates with experience in CRM systems, sales analytics, and data-driven decision making. In some cases, proficiency in languages such as Afrikaans or isiZulu may be beneficial for sales roles targeting specific regional markets.
Various industries commonly employ sales professionals, including the financial services sector, technology industry, manufacturing sector, and retail sector. Financial services companies often require sales talent with expertise in investment products, while tech firms seek sales specialists with experience in software solutions. In contrast, manufacturing sector companies may focus on B2B sales, while retailers emphasize consumer-facing sales roles.
In terms of career progression, sales professionals can develop into senior roles such as sales managers or account directors, typically requiring additional experience and skills. Others may transition into business development roles, where they drive growth through strategic partnerships and new product launches. With continuous training and professional development, sales professionals in Lukanji can expand their skillset and pursue leadership opportunities within their organisations.
